The aim of this Puerto Montt located project is to create a pilot project of a dense residential area that provides the necessary elements to form a humane, liveable, and sustainable habitat to form a happy, exciting, and sustainable community.

 

Since the project is aimed to re-accommodate the slums & squatters in the city, the aspect of affordability need to be highly considered, leading to the use of a modular system. The house unit's basic module is 3x3x3m (in line with the module of the materials we use - steel & wooden beams). The units form a compound, designed to be playful yet familiar, combining dynamic spatial experiences with common building forms & elements.

 

Communal spaces, including plazas, community hall, communal kitchen and dining area, are provided based on Chile’s family-oriented, wood-crafting, and food-loving cultures.
